Summary

NAVBLUE is looking for a Principal Product Manager to oversee the health and growth of our Digital Flight Training Solutions (DFTS) in our Flight Deck product portfolio. The ideal candidate will own the DFTS product offer supporting our commercial teams on complex deals drive product vision and collaborate across all business lines.

Accountabilities:

The Principal Product Manager is responsible for defining the technical and functional statement on complex deals during the bidding process ensuring that the value is brought to the customer during the implementation phase and finally to provide expertise whenever needed during the support phase of the customer.

In addition to the above the job holder will be responsible to support the development and prioritization of the new solutions/services to develop by providing insight on what the market is looking for and what the market might expect in the future.

Our portfolio of Digital Flight Traning Solutions mainly consists in:

- The MATe Suite (available on desktop and tablet) for Sytems Training and practice
- Virtual Procedure Trainer (available on desktop tablet and Virtual reality platform) for Procedure training and Practice

These solutions are aiming at delivering superior customer value through the use of cutting edge technologies and extensive use of Airbus training and domain expertise both in terms of content and methodology

Main Responsibilities:

The Principal Product Manager is responsible on his/her set of solution for:

Defining and maintaining the standard statement of work for non complex deals and the decision making process to consider a deal as complex.

Providing the Portfolio and Software Factory teams with insight of the current requirements of airlines and/or the coming one and prioritize them for inclusion in the product roadmap.

For complex deals the job holder is responsible for:

o Establishing the requirements at customer side and navblue side to optimize the customer value of the contract while optimizing the customization impact for navblue trough Business Process Review (BPR) process

o Establishing the risk level for the implementation of the contract by assessing the technical functional and cultural risk related to the implementation of the contract

o Defining the technical part of contracts statement of work

o Ensuring and maintaining the value is delivered and risk mitigated during the implementation phase

Supporting the Product Delivery teams across all regions for some complex projects and/or priority customers (e.g. support to cutover for a Tier1 airline)

Contribute to the NAVBLUE brand visibility through presentations to industry events and publication of white papers on his/her subject of expertise

Supporting the level 3 support team for prioritization of advanced items and customer escalations.
